Trading in the Junior Market closed with very little activity, on a day when trading picked up in the Jamaican Stock Exchange main market. Trading ended with 665.76 units valued at $131,655.
The JSE Junior Market Index barely slipped 0.15 points to close at 665.76. Only 3 securities traded, with the price none advancing and one falling. At the close of the market, there is 1 stock with the bid higher than the last selling price and 1 stock with offer that is lower. The junior market continues to exhibit weakness with 8 securities closing with no bids to buy, but this is an improvement over a more pronounced 10-11 in recent weeks. There were 5 securities, that had no stocks offered for sale.
There was dealing in 58,600 Lasco Distributors’ shares at $1.32 and Lasco Manufacturing contributed 30,000 shares in trading to end at 95 cents. Blue Power ended trading with 3,790 units as the price slipped 10 cents to a new 52 weeks’ low of $6.80.
